Car key programming is the process of reprogramming a blank chip in your replacement car key to fit the specific car you own. It is usually performed by car dealers or professional locksmiths.
However, some auto parts stores sell DIY kits that can aid businesses - and even homeowners - program keys for replacement. Here are a few points to think about before you attempt it yourself:
Requirements
The procedure of programming the car key is to connect an electronic key fob to your vehicle, ensuring that it can start and even open your car. It is a very useful technology as it makes it harder for thieves to rob your car as they can't use a programmed car key to start or unlock your vehicle. It allows you to store multiple key fobs on one remote, so you don't have to carry around several keys.
Transponder chips are utilized in modern vehicles to communicate with the vehicle system and identify the driver. The transponder chip is a unique coded signal that the vehicle reads to confirm the authenticity of the key fob. To program a new key fob, the vehicle needs to match the unique code signal to the right key fob. This can be accomplished by using a key programming tool that communicates with the vehicle in order to clone the key, then transmits an encoded code to a brand new key fob. For certain vehicles, the EEPROM or module chip could need to be removed in order to allow the reprogramming. However other key programs may also be made through the J2534 Interface. J2534 Interface.

In the past, keys for cars relied on freshly cut teeth to manipulate physical tumblers that opened car door locks and operated the ignition. Transponders in smart car keys are replacing the traditional keys. Each key fob is equipped with an electronic chip that communicates with the vehicle's system. Transponder keys that get lost or stolen should be programmed by an locksmith or mechanic to get the car started. The process takes anywhere from 30 minutes to an hour for most automobiles.
